Use the slider on the bottom of the mouse to turn it off (no green showing). Wait 15 seconds, then turn it back on.

Apple hides additional scroll controls here. Navigate to System Settings > Accessibility > Pointer Control > Mouse Options . Ensure the "Use mouse for scrolling" toggle is turned On and the scroll speed is not set to the minimum.
